Output 759efba47bb72ae97db46b228db67337cb4a6b7eaaa3162200bf2cf00513ff25:157

value
526343
script pubkey
OP_0 OP_PUSHBYTES_20 f4c5d633d28457059af5480a9beb19a1a4cf8901
address
bc1q7nzavv7js3tstxh4fq9fh6ce5xjvlzgpkwqklc
transaction
759efba47bb72ae97db46b228db67337cb4a6b7eaaa3162200bf2cf00513ff25
confirmations
45119
spent
true